Dogs take plunge at lido for annual swim

Droves of dogs took the plunge at Jubilee Pool in Penzance as it hosted its annual Dog Day.

The Art Deco lido has hosted the event every year for the last seven years, organisers said.

The dog swim is followed by the pool’s annual deep clean, and Penzance Council said swimmers would be welcomed back from 12 November.

Organisers of the event said most dogs were “quick to dive in at the deep end” while others needed “a bit of gentle persuasion”.
